TIME dotCom Berhad announced it has partnered with affiliates of DigitalBridge Group Inc. to accelerate the expansion of its AIMS Group ("AIMS") data centre business across Asia. AIMS is Malaysia's leading highly connected, ecosystem-centric data centre and widely regarded as the home of Malaysian Internet. In its 22-year history as a data centre operator, AIMS is proud to include the large companies in the world amongst its customers.

AIMS' data centres currently include its facility in downtown Kuala Lumpur, purpose-built site in Cyberjaya and a new data centre in downtown Bangkok. The partnership between Time and DigitalBridge is premised on bringing together a unique combination of two entities with distinctly different backgrounds - a focused telecoms and data centre operator with assets across ASEAN, and a digital infrastructure investor that has enabled the growth of some of the most successful data centre and digital infrastructure companies around the world. Both parties envisage a rapid and tactical expansion of data centre facilities across primary and secondary cities in ASEAN and beyond with a focus on providing best-in-class services to multinationals, large enterprises, content providers, internet infrastructure providers and financial institutions.

The plans will centre on AIMS as the primary platform for expansion, whilst making Malaysia a core hub and gateway for greater connectivity in the region.
